WebAir pollution is the leading environmental risk to health, causing 7 million premature deaths each year. This is equivalent to the number of people that have died from COVID-19 since March 2024. A recent World Bank publication found that air pollution cost the globe an estimated $8.1 trillion in 2024, equivalent to 6.1 percent of global GDP.
